Typical table of technical parameters:
input current
0-30A
turn ratio
1800:1
output voltage
0-1V
resistance grade
Grade B
non-linearity
±1%
work temperature
-25℃~+70℃
build-in sampling resistance(RL)
62Ω
dielectric strength(between shell and output)
1500V AC/1min 5mA
